Jin Daily AI Trivia – China’s Open-Source AI Model Download Takeover

Jin Daily AI Trivia – China’s Open-Source AI Model Download Takeover

In the second half of this year, downloads of Chinese open-source large language models (LLMs) surpassed those from the US for the first time.

According to a16z (a major US VC), 80% of Bay Area startups are now using Chinese LLMs for secondary development.

In my 5 sen: Meta—who kicked off the whole open-source trend with Llama—stumbled hard with Llama-4. Meanwhile, the closed-source strategies of Google, OpenAI, Anthropic, and Grok have only accelerated the rise and adoption of Chinese models.

Open Source = Strategic Advantage Open-sourcing isn’t just about code sharing. For China, it’s policy, soft power, and industrial muscle. Faster iteration, bigger local ecosystems, and direct government backing mean Chinese open models are improving quickly—and getting embedded into real products worldwide.

Now the question: Mistral has strong backing from European governments too, but they’ve stopped releasing big open-weight models for a while. So what’s the key difference between the ecosystems in China and Europe?
